1. HOW TO USE SUBARU SELECT MONITOR
2. Connect the diagnosis cable to the Subaru Select Monitor.
4. Connect the Subaru Select Monitor to the data link connector.
(1) Data link connector is located in the lower portion of instrument panel (on the driver’s side).
(2) Connect the diagnosis cable to the data link connector.
CAUTION:
Do not connect any scan tools except the Subaru Select Monitor or general scan tool.
5. Turn the ignition switch to ON (engine OFF) and Subaru Select Monitor switch to ON.
|
(A) |
Power switch |
6. Using the Subaru Select Monitor, call up DTC and data, then record them.

4. READ CURRENT DATA FOR ENGINE (NORMAL MODE)
1. On the «Main Menu» display screen, select {Each System Check} and press the [YES] key.
2. On the «System Selection Menu» display screen, select {Engine Control System} and press the [YES] key.
3. Press the [YES] key after the information of engine type has been displayed.
4. On the «Engine Diagnosis» display screen, select the {Current Data Display/Save}, and then press the [YES] key.
5. On the «Display Menu» screen, select the {Data Display} and press the [YES] key.
6. Using the scroll key, scroll the display screen up or down until the desired data is shown.
• A list of the support data is shown in the following table.

5. READ CURRENT DATA FOR ENGINE (OBD MODE)
1. On the «Main Menu» display screen, select {Each System Check} and press the [YES] key.
2. On the «System Selection Menu» display screen, select {Engine Control System} and press the [YES] key.
3. Press the [YES] key after the information of engine type has been displayed.
4. On the «Engine Diagnosis» display screen, select {OBD System} and press the [YES] key.
5. On the «OBD Menu» screen, select {Current Data Display/Save}, and then press the [YES] key.
6. On the «Display Menu» screen, select the {Data Display} and press the [YES] key.
7. Using the scroll key, scroll the display screen up or down until the desired data is shown.
• A list of the support data is shown in the following table.
